CLAS.U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2021 in Review
36 of the 5,767 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Class Acceleration Corp. Units, each consisting of one share of Class A common stock and one-half of one redeemable warrant (CLAS.U) for Q2 2021, worth a combined $62.7M — down 32% from $91.8M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 16 funds closed out of CLAS.U and 6 opened new positions — a net loss of 10 holders — while 7 trimmed existing stakes and 6 added.
The largest buyer was Picton Mahoney Asset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$2M. The largest seller was Periscope Capital, cutting an estimated $6.03M.
